Growing Importance of DNA Library Preparation
DNA library preparation is a fundamental process in next-generation sequencing workflows that involves preparing DNA samples for sequencing analysis. The process includes DNA fragmentation, end repair, adapter ligation, amplification, and quality assessment to create a library containing fragments suitable for sequencing platforms.
The increasing demand for high-quality genomic data has accelerated the adoption of advanced DNA library preparation technologies across research institutions, biotechnology companies, and clinical laboratories. These solutions enable scientists to study genetic variations, mutations, and biological pathways associated with various diseases.
Key applications of DNA library preparation include:
- Whole genome sequencing
- Whole exome sequencing
- Targeted sequencing
- Cancer genomics
- Genetic disease research
- Drug discovery
The growing focus on precision medicine has further increased the need for reliable DNA sequencing workflows. By identifying genetic characteristics of individual patients, healthcare providers can develop more personalized treatment strategies and improve therapeutic outcomes.
Expansion of the RNA Sequencing Market
The RNA sequencing market is experiencing rapid growth as researchers increasingly utilize transcriptomic analysis to understand gene expression patterns and biological processes. RNA sequencing provides valuable insights into how genes function, respond to environmental changes, and contribute to disease development.
RNA sequencing has become an essential tool in several areas, including:
- Cancer research
- Immunology studies
- Infectious disease research
- Neuroscience
- Biomarker discovery
- Personalized medicine
Advancements in sequencing technologies and improved library preparation methods have enhanced the accuracy, speed, and scalability of RNA analysis. Researchers can now analyze complex RNA molecules, including messenger RNA (mRNA), small RNA, and non-coding RNA, providing deeper insights into cellular functions.
The increasing adoption of single-cell RNA sequencing is also creating new growth opportunities. This technology allows researchers to study individual cells rather than bulk samples, enabling a better understanding of disease mechanisms and cellular diversity.
Role of Molecular Biology Reagents in Sequencing Workflows
Molecular biology reagents are essential components of genomic and sequencing processes, supporting DNA and RNA extraction, amplification, modification, and analysis. These reagents ensure accuracy and efficiency throughout laboratory workflows and are widely used in research, diagnostics, and biotechnology applications.
Major molecular biology reagents include:
- Enzymes
- Buffers
- Nucleotides
- Primers
- DNA and RNA purification reagents
- Library preparation kits
The rising demand for sequencing-based applications has increased the need for high-quality reagents that deliver consistent results. Biotechnology companies are focusing on developing improved reagent formulations that enhance sensitivity, reduce processing time, and support automation.
Automation-compatible reagents are becoming increasingly important as laboratories seek to improve workflow efficiency and handle larger sample volumes. This trend is particularly significant in clinical genomics and large-scale research projects.
